Ingredients
- Dry Ingredients:
- 12 oz spaghetti
- 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- Wet Ingredients:
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 2 cups marinara sauce
- 1 cup sour cream
- Meat (optional):
- 1 lb ground beef or Italian sausage, cooked and drained
- Seasonings:
- 2 tsp Italian seasoning
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Garnishes:
- Fresh parsley or basil, chopped (for serving)
For the best results, use high-quality marinara sauce and fresh cheeses to enhance the overall flavor of your baked spaghetti with cream cheese. Choosing a homemade sauce can elevate the dish even further, allowing for a more personalized flavor profile. Steps / Instructions
- Preheat your oven.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and allow it to fully preheat, ensuring an even bake.
- Cook spaghetti. In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ook the spaghetti according to package instructions until al dente, usually about 8-10 minutes. Drain and set aside, reserving a small cup of pasta water if needed for later.
- Prepare the cream cheese mixture. In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, sour cream, and half of the marinara sauce. Mix well until smooth and creamy, ensuring there are no lumps for a uniform texture.
- Add seasonings. Stir in the Italian seasoning, garlic powder, salt, and pepper into the cream cheese mixture. Tasting the mixture at this stage allows for adjustments to the seasoning based on personal preference.
- Combine the pasta. Add the cooked spaghetti to the cream cheese mixture, tossing gently to coat the pasta evenly. It’s important to ensure every strand is well-covered for the best flavor.
- Add meat (if using). If you opted for meat, fold in the cooked ground beef or sausage into the pasta mixture, distributing it evenly to ensure every bite has the rich meaty flavor.
- Assemble the baking dish. Spread half of the spaghetti mixture into a greased 9×13 inch baking dish. Top with half of the remaining marinara sauce and sprinkle with half of the Parmesan cheese for a cheesy base.
- Layer it up. Add the remaining spaghetti mixture on top, followed by the rest of the marinara sauce. Finish with the shredded mozzarella cheese and remaining Parmesan cheese, creating a deliciously cheesy topping.
- Bake.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own, creating an appetizing crust.
- Serve. Remove from the oven, allow to cool slightly for about 5 minutes, and garnish with fresh parsley or basil before serving to add a burst of color and freshness.
Tips & Tricks

- Make-ahead option: This dish can be assembled a day in advance. Prepare it up to the baking stage, cover tightly with foil, and refrigerate. When ready to serve, bake it directly from the fridge, adding an extra 10-15 minutes to the cooking time to ensure it heats through thoroughly.
- Storage: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or microwave until heated through, ensuring you cover it to retain moisture and prevent drying out.
- Common mistakes: Avoid overcooking the spaghetti during the initial cooking stage; it should be slightly undercooked to prevent mushiness when baked. Also, don’t skip the step of allowing it to cool slightly before serving; this helps the cheese set for cleaner slices.
- Pro technique: For additional flavor, consider adding sautéed vegetables, such as bell peppers or spinach, to the pasta mixture. This not only enhances the taste but also boosts the nutritional value of your baked spaghetti with cream cheese.
Variations
For those looking to customize their baked spaghetti, here are some creative ideas:
- Veggie-packed: Add chopped vegetables like zucchini, mushrooms, or spinach for added nutrition and flavor. You can also try roasted vegetables for a deeper taste.
- Spicy kick: Incorporate crushed red pepper flakes or diced jalapeños into the sauce for a bit of heat, which can complement the creamy elements beautifully.
- Cheese lover’s delight: Experiment with different cheeses such as cheddar or gouda for a unique twist. You can also layer in a mix of cheeses for varied flavor profiles.
